<p>➀ Python is widely used in IoT due to its simplicity and versatility. It is easy to learn and use, has cross-platform compatibility, and a large community that contributes to IoT development.</p><p>➁ Python offers various modules for IoT programming, including those for Raspberry Pi and Arduino, which are popular controller boards for hardware projects.</p><p>➂ Using Python, developers can interact with IoT devices and systems, facilitating the development of applications across various domains such as home automation, healthcare, and industrial control.</p>
